Output 628f8c461291fbbdeddab415523ef769624f69eafa7e50a6c265bede5f95c879:1

value
18840500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 378a9523f8626e942041bb34fcfa28a9713adbd8 OP_EQUAL
address
9wVwqputrnDsScWBGkzqaFQZCkktNJ1tSL
transaction
628f8c461291fbbdeddab415523ef769624f69eafa7e50a6c265bede5f95c879